El Salvador Coffee Characteristics

El Salvador is one of the smaller countries in Central America. The local coffee is characterized by its light body, aromatic quality, pure taste, and slight acidity. Its distinctive feature is excellent balance, making it a specialty of Central America. It exhibits equal characteristics of acidity, bitterness, and sweetness.

El Salvador coffee, alongside Mexico and Guatemala, ranks among the production countries of the Aztec-Maya region, and is competing for the top one or two positions in Central America. High-altitude origins produce large, uniformly-sized coffee beans with a fragrant and mild taste. Like Guatemala and Costa Rica, El Salvador's coffee is graded by altitude: the higher the altitude, the better the coffee. It's divided into three grades by elevation: SHB (Strictly High Grown) = high altitude, HEC (High Grown Central) = mid-high altitude, CS (Central Standard) = low altitude. The best brand is Pipil, which is the Aztec-Mayan term for coffee, and it has been certified by the Organic Certified Institute of America.

Hand Brew Method

For hand-brewed Santa Rita: Use 15g of coffee, medium grind (Fuji mountain ghost tooth grinder #4), V60 dripper, water temperature 88-89°C. First pour 30g of water and let it bloom for 27 seconds. Pour to 105g and pause, wait until the water level drops to half before continuing to pour. Slowly pour until reaching 225g total. Avoid the tail section. Water-to-coffee ratio 1:15, extraction time 2:00 minutes.

Yellow Bourbon Variety

Yellow Bourbon, mature fruits are yellow in color, was first discovered in Brazil and currently grows mainly there. It is generally believed to be a mutation resulting from the hybridization of red-fruited Bourbon with a yellow-fruited Typica variety called "Amerelo de Botocatu." Yellow Bourbon is one of the most outstanding quality varieties. While regular Bourbon changes from green to yellow to red, Yellow Bourbon's appearance remains at the yellow stage. Yellow Bourbon grown at high altitudes and processed using natural methods yields exceptional flavor.
